Hardwood for Sash TimberSash Timber’s range of windows, doors and conservatories now benefits from the use of Red Grandis, a 100% FSC-Certified hardwood which combines high-grade quality and structural stability with significant cost savings in comparison to similar types of timber. Sash Timber’s supplier, Timbmet, has secured exclusive UK distribution rights for Red Grandis, which is grown from sustainably managed plantations and has been independently tested by Trada Technology. The single-species product has a history of resilient seedling selection leading to a superior consistency in colour, appearance, evenness of grain and workability. Its natural durability against fungi negates the need for anti-fungi preservative treatment. “Sash Timber’s products are already engineered for durability and stability, but the use of Timbmet’s latest exciting product will further enhance their stability as well as bringing aesthetic benefits,” said Sash Timber director, Jason Lee. “Red Grandis is a species of eucalyptus which is grown for 20 years prior to its use as a manufacturing material. Its machining properties and general finishing qualities are excellent.
